Synopsis: |
A web service is any type of application that can "talk" to any other over a network, exchanging information about what the application does and what it would like the other applications to do. Your business places its chosen application (for example, contact databases or supply chain software) in an online directory, and other applications in the same directory can then access and use the information to perform their own functions- in real time and with little or no human involvement. It presents eleven informal, highly readable profiles of organizations that have successfully implemented Web Services to meet various objectives. Each one has discovered how to leverage Web services to significantly accelerate application development and ease business-to-business integration. Whether you're an IT manager seeking to make the case for Web services or an executive eager to profit from the next wave of technology advancement, Leveraging Web Services will bring you up to speed and give you dozens of ideas for applying this exciting new technology within your own organization.This book helps senior executives and managers understand how their businesses can profit from the devleopment and application of Web services. It uses case studies and interviews to take readers inside organizations that have applied this new technology, both internally and with customers, suppliers, and business partners. |
